RELAY CONTROL SYSTEM: System Description

IPDM E/R activates the internal control circuit to perform the relay ON-OFF control according to the input signals from various sensors and the request signals received from control units via CAN communication.

CAUTION: To prevent damage to the parts, IPDM E/R integrated relays cannot be removed.
